Output 7109842fc73868fa529b728c12573acf37c96a68eb9a0a308abed9811c15baba:0

value
1309598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c61a8e183386e3dd0a895906ef224e92cc814a2 OP_EQUAL
address
3QhVCQ7YAF5en3J8sAfD19BvnS1gVAZcEM
transaction
7109842fc73868fa529b728c12573acf37c96a68eb9a0a308abed9811c15baba
spent
true